A car driving on a straight track accelerates at a rate of 3.2 m/s2 for 14 s. If the initial velocity of the car was 5.1 m/s, an

d its initial position was 0 m, what is its final position?

Answer:

The data we have is:

The acceleration is 3.2 m/s^2 for 14 seconds

Initial velocity = 5.1 m/s

initial position = 0m

Then:

A(t) = 3.2m/s^2

To have the velocity, we integrate over time, and the constant of integration will be equal to the initial velocity.

V(t) = (3.2m/s^2)*t + 5.1 m/s

To have the position equation, we integrate again over time, and now the constant of integration will be the initial position (that is zero)

P(t) = (1/2)*(3.2 m/s^2)*t^2 + 5.1m/s*t

Now, the final position refers to the position when the car stops accelerating, this is at t = 14s.

P(14s) =   (1/2)*(3.2 m/s^2)*(14s)^2 + 5.1m/s*14s = 385m

So the final position is 385 meters ahead the initial position.

1/6,1/9,2/27,4/81 geometric sequence next value?
Blababa [14]
If you would like to know the next value, you can calculate this using the following steps:

1/6, 1/9, 2/27, 4/81, x = ?

1/9 / 1/6 = 1/9 * 6 = 6/9 = 2/3

So, if we would like to know what is the next value of this geometric sequence, you have to multiply 4/81 by 2/3:
4/81 * 2/3 = 8/243

The correct result would be 8/243.
